Introduction

Tianjin Medical University (TMU), founded in 1951, is a national leader in medical education and research, recognised as part of China’s Project 211. The university centres on medicine and life sciences and currently enrolls a substantial cohort of full-time students, including a notable international community. TMU offers structured undergraduate and postgraduate pathways, extensive clinical training and a research environment focused on specialties such as oncology, neurosurgery and endocrinology.

Academic strengths include integration of traditional Chinese and Western medical approaches, national key disciplines, and multiple provincial or ministerial key laboratories that support advanced biomedical research. TMU operates affiliated hospitals and clinical departments where students gain hands-on experience under expert supervision. The university also maintains robust graduate programmes and post-PhD research stations that prepare clinicians and researchers for leadership roles in health care and biomedical science.

International applicants benefit from targeted admissions information, scholarship opportunities and structured language and academic support. Campus facilities and clinical placements prepare graduates for demanding clinical practice and research careers, while international student services help with accommodation, registration and orientation. About the Program

The Bachelor in MBBS program at Tianjin Medical University is a six-year bachelor's degree program taught in English. It is designed for international students who want to become medical professionals with basic medicine and clinical medicine skills. The program helps students develop basic skills in prevention and learn about the theory and medical treatment of clinical medicine.

The curriculum includes theoretical and practical courses, as well as a compulsory internship that can be completed in Chinese hospitals or hospitals in the student's home country. The internship lasts for 1 to 1.5 years and provides hands-on experience in medical practice. Students learn from experienced teachers and gain access to modern medical facilities and equipment.

After graduating from the MBBS program, students can pursue careers as medical doctors, surgeons, or medical researchers. They can work in hospitals, clinics, or research institutions, and potential employers may include public or private hospitals, medical research centers, or healthcare organizations. Other career opportunities may include roles such as clinical trial coordinators or medical writers.
